Transaction b5edb7925254700a800229346e26a02fff507f260fca98cf645c5230bdcae554

1 Input
2 Outputs
  • b5edb7925254700a800229346e26a02fff507f260fca98cf645c5230bdcae554:0
  • value  3141300
    address  3CswTd6V8V2uv24P9yWHpPnFiLfN4CABgW
  • b5edb7925254700a800229346e26a02fff507f260fca98cf645c5230bdcae554:1
  • value  28567319
    address  3MG5zzVGduAik7muCRgMAEVvNsXGc5yxBY